Reaping the Rewards: 'Fantastic Factories'

October 26th - via: geekdad.com
Create the best pipeline to manufacture goods, and you’re headed for success. Train up your workers, gather resources, and build some Fantastic Factories. Fantastic Factories is a dice-placement game for 1 to 5 players, ages 14 and up, and takes 45 to 60 minutes to play. (Read More)
